description Recently waste disposal has become a huge problem as its uncontrolled accumulation may become a serious source of environment pollution particularly for surface and ground water.Storage of liquid waste into depleted hydrocarbon reservoirs, or into closed ones but also into partly-opened hydrogeological structures that separated from active circulation of underground water that are permanently out of environmental sphere is the most effective way of liquidation especially if the current production wells can be used
